Frequently Asked Questions About Assisted Living in Lennox
Common questions families have when exploring assisted living options in Lennox, South Dakota.
What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Lennox, South Dakota?
In Lennox, SD, the average monthly cost for assisted living typically ranges from $3,500 to $4,800, depending on the facility, room type, and level of care needed. This is generally lower than the national average and reflects South Dakota's overall affordability. Costs may cover basic services like meals, housekeeping, and personal care assistance, but it's important to inquire about what's included, as additional fees for specialized care or amenities may apply. Local facilities can provide detailed pricing based on individual needs.
Are there any assisted living facilities directly in Lennox, SD, or will we need to look in nearby cities?
Lennox is a smaller community, so assisted living options within the city limits are limited. Families often look to nearby larger cities such as Sioux Falls, which is about a 20-minute drive away, for a wider selection of facilities. However, there may be smaller residential care homes or community-based options in Lennox itself. It's advisable to contact local senior resources or the South Dakota Department of Human Services for referrals to licensed providers in the Lennox area and surrounding Lincoln County.
What types of care services are typically offered at assisted living facilities serving Lennox, SD, residents?
Assisted living facilities serving the Lennox area typically offer services like 24-hour supervision, ass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, and medication management, meal preparation, housekeeping, and transportation. Many also provide social and recreational activities to promote engagement. Since Lennox is near Sioux Falls, some facilities may offer access to specialized memory care or therapy services. It's important to tour facilities and discuss specific care plans, as services can vary based on state licensing and individual facility capabilities.
How are assisted living facilities regulated in South Dakota, and what should we look for in a licensed facility near Lennox?
In South Dakota, assisted living facilities are regulated by the Department of Health under state licensing rules (ARSD 44:04). Facilities must meet standards for safety, staffing, and care. When evaluating a facility near Lennox, look for a current license, check for any past violations through the Department of Health website, and ensure the facility conducts background checks on staff. Additionally, verify that they have a written care plan process and emergency procedures. Local facilities should comply with these state regulations, and families can request inspection reports to ensure quality care.
What local resources in Lennox or Lincoln County can help families find and pay for assisted living?
Families in Lennox and Lincoln County can access resources like the South Dakota Department of Human Services' Aging and Disability Resource Connections (ADRC), which provides information on assisted living options and financial assistance programs. Local senior centers in Lennox or nearby communities may offer referrals. For financial help, South Dakota Medicaid may cover some assisted living costs through waiver programs for eligible individuals. Additionally, veterans and their spouses should explore benefits through the VA, as there are facilities and resources in the region that support veterans' care needs.
